High Sierra Adventure Rentals
A review of my first time renting and riding a wave runner.
It was a beautiful day in Northern Nevada, and my wife Michelle and I decided to take up an offer we received from some friend's of ours. They had just opened up a new business to accent their original business, High Sierra ATV Tours (which, as you might guess, gave guided ATV Tours). This new business, High Sierra Adventure Rentals, is starting out renting Yamaha Wave Runners (not Jet Skis), and will be expanding into boat rentals and para-sailing tours.
Now, I hadn't been on a Wave Runner before, and was a little on the intimidated side by them. However, Jay and Lisa Read, the owners, gave me a quick but thorough education on how the machine worked before I even hooked the trailer up to my Jeep. On their advice, we dropped the machines in the water at Frenchmen Lake in California just over the border from Nevada. They would have been glad to take the trailer for us, but I have quite a bit of experience driving with a trailer, so it wasn't necessary for me.
The water at Frenchmen Lake is beautiful! Not as clear as Lake Tahoe (where they will deliver the machines if you'd like), but clean and already getting warm even this early in the season.
We had a great time! The machines, while very fast, are exceptionally easy to handle, and I felt safe the whole time even as a beginner. I wouldn't hesitate to recommend the experience to anyone.
